Evergreen. Leaves that remain on a plant for more than a year are called evergreen. Pines (Pinus), spruces (Picea), rhododendrons (Rhododendron) are examples.

Sessile. When the leaf blade is attached directly to the stem without a petiole, it is sessile (a, f, n).

Leaf Types

Simple. A simple leaf has one blade, which may be broad (i) as in the maple leaf shown, narrow, or needlelike (a).

Conifer. The leaves of conifers are needle-like (a) as on pines or scale-like as on junipers (Juniperus). They are usually evergreen, although some conifers have deciduous leaves such as larches (Larix). Each conifer leaf has a single vein. Ginkgo. This unique plant (see 72) has fan-shaped leaf blades (c) with dichotomous venation in which the veins branch into two equal or unequal lengths. The leaves are deciduous and shed within a 24-hour period. Dicot. Most dicot blades have pinnate (feather-like) venation (e) in which major veins diverge from one large mid-vein, with smaller network connections between. Some dicot blades have palmate (hand-like) venation (i) where several large veins diverge from the petiole to the margins. Some dicots have parallel venation. An example is plantain (Plantago lanceolata). Monocot. Most Temperate Zone monocots have narrow strap-shaped blades (f) with sheathing bases (g) surrounding the stem (h). With parallel venation, major veins arise at the base, remain more or less parallel, and converge at the tip with small vein interconnections. Some monocot leaf veins converge at the leaf margins instead of the tip, such as philodendron (Philodendron)

Leaf Form

Compound. A compound leaf is one that has two or more blade-like leaftlets such as sumac (Rhus, j, pinnately compound) or clover (Trifolium, k, palmately compound) attached to a petiole (d). Leaf Arrangement Opposite. Two leaves (l) emerge opposite each other on a stem. The example shown is milkweed (Asclepias syriaca). Generally maples, ashes, dogwoods, and members of the honeysuckle Family (Caprifoliaceae) have opposite leaves. MAD Cap is an easy way to remember. Alternate. In an alternate arrangement, single leaves (m) are attached spirally along the stem. Lamb’s quarters (Chenopodium album) is shown (see 88). Most genera have alternate leaves. Whorled. In a whorled arrangement, several leaves (n) emerge together around a stem node. Michigan lily (Lilium michiganense) is the example shown (see 128).
